4. Energy supply
The operational performance of illuminated Halloween arboreal decorations is intrinsically linked to the tactic by which they obtain electrical energy. The chosen energy supply straight impacts portability, placement choices, and general vitality consumption. Understanding the out there energy supply choices is due to this fact important for the efficient utilization of those decorations.
-
AC Energy (Plug-In)
AC energy, derived from normal family electrical retailers, presents a constant and dependable vitality provide. Decorations utilizing this methodology require proximity to an influence outlet, limiting placement potentialities. An instance is a pre-lit tree with an hooked up twine that plugs right into a wall socket. The first benefit lies in sustained illumination with out the necessity for battery alternative; nevertheless, the dependence on a bodily outlet restricts mobility and doubtlessly introduces tripping hazards. The implications contain cautious planning of ornament placement to accommodate outlet places and twine administration to make sure security.
-
Battery Energy
Battery energy supplies elevated portability and placement flexibility. Decorations powered by batteries, reminiscent of AA or AAA cells, will be located in areas devoid {of electrical} retailers. A typical instance is a small, battery-operated twig tree positioned on a mantle. The drawback lies within the finite lifespan of the batteries, necessitating periodic alternative or using rechargeable alternate options. Energy output can diminish over time, resulting in decreased mild depth. The implications embody consideration of battery life, the price of alternative batteries, and the environmental affect of battery disposal.
-
Photo voltaic Energy
Solar energy presents an environmentally aware vitality supply for outside decorations. These decorations incorporate photovoltaic cells that convert daylight into electrical energy, saved in rechargeable batteries. A typical instance is an out of doors tree with built-in photo voltaic panels, robotically illuminating at nightfall. Efficiency is contingent upon daylight publicity, doubtlessly limiting effectiveness on overcast days or in shaded areas. The benefits embody lowered vitality prices and minimal environmental affect. The implications require strategic placement to maximise daylight publicity and consideration of battery storage capability for nighttime illumination.
-
USB Energy
USB energy supplies a flexible possibility, permitting connection to quite a lot of gadgets, together with computer systems, energy banks, and USB wall adapters. These gadgets are appropriate for indoor settings and are sometimes moveable. A typical instance could be a miniature tree powered by USB for desk decor. Restricted energy output could prohibit the brightness or variety of lights. The advantages are elevated comfort and compatibility with fashionable gadgets. The implications embody consideration of energy output capabilities of gadgets.
In the end, the choice of an acceptable energy supply for illuminated Halloween arboreal decorations is a vital choice based mostly on particular person wants, placement choices, and vitality consumption preferences. Every energy supply has its distinct benefits and downsides, influencing the general usability and effectiveness of the ornament. Understanding these components permits for knowledgeable selections that optimize the ornamental affect whereas minimizing potential limitations.

6. Indoor/outside suitability
The consideration of indoor and outside suitability is paramount within the choice and deployment of illuminated Halloween arboreal decorations. The environmental circumstances to which this stuff are uncovered dictate the required materials properties, building strategies, and security certifications. Failure to account for these components can lead to harm to the ornament, electrical hazards, or lowered lifespan.
-
Materials Sturdiness and Climate Resistance
Out of doors suitability calls for supplies immune to moisture, UV radiation, and temperature fluctuations. Plastics liable to degradation below daylight or metals vulnerable to rust are unsuitable for extended outside use. Examples embody utilizing UV-stabilized polyethylene for branches and powder-coated metal for frames. Implications contain prolonged product lifespan and minimized threat of fabric failure below hostile climate circumstances.
-
Electrical Security Certifications
Out of doors electrical elements necessitate adherence to stringent security requirements, typically indicated by certifications reminiscent of UL or ETL itemizing for moist places. This certification ensures that the wiring, connectors, and energy sources are adequately protected in opposition to moisture ingress, stopping electrical shocks or brief circuits. Implications contain shopper security and compliance with native electrical codes.
-
Wind Resistance and Stability
Out of doors placement requires designs that stand up to wind forces. This may increasingly contain weighted bases, floor stakes, or aerodynamic shaping to attenuate the danger of tipping or toppling. A top-heavy tree with a small base is unsuitable for outside use with out further stabilization. Implications contain stopping property harm and guaranteeing the ornament stays upright throughout windy circumstances.
-
Energy Supply Adaptability
Consideration of energy supply can be essential. Whereas battery-operated decorations supply placement flexibility, AC-powered choices for outside use should make the most of floor fault circuit interrupter (GFCI) retailers and weatherproof extension cords. Photo voltaic-powered decorations require strategic placement to maximise daylight publicity. Implications contain guaranteeing secure and dependable energy supply in various environmental circumstances.
The intersection of indoor and outside suitability considerably influences the design and performance of illuminated Halloween arboreal decorations. Producers should fastidiously steadiness aesthetic issues with the sensible necessities of environmental resilience and security to create merchandise appropriate for various utilization eventualities.

8. Security requirements
Illuminated Halloween arboreal decorations, by advantage of their electrical elements and supposed utilization, fall below the purview of assorted security requirements designed to mitigate potential hazards. The presence {of electrical} wiring, light-emitting diodes (LEDs), and energy sources introduces dangers {of electrical} shock, hearth, and overheating. Security requirements tackle these issues by rigorous testing and certification processes, guaranteeing that manufactured merchandise meet minimal necessities for electrical insulation, flame retardancy, and general structural integrity. As an illustration, Underwriters Laboratories (UL) and Intertek (ETL) are nationally acknowledged testing laboratories that consider and certify electrical merchandise, together with illuminated Halloween timber, to make sure compliance with established security protocols. These certifications present assurance to shoppers that the merchandise have undergone unbiased testing and meet outlined security standards.
Moreover, security requirements dictate particular necessities for supplies used within the building of those decorations. Flame-retardant plastics and correctly insulated wiring are mandated to cut back the danger of fireside propagation within the occasion of a malfunction or electrical fault. Out of doors-rated decorations should additionally adhere to waterproofing requirements to stop electrical hazards related to moisture publicity. An instance contains using weatherproof connectors and sealed enclosures for electrical elements in outside illuminated timber. The absence of adherence to those security requirements can have direct and extreme penalties, doubtlessly resulting in electrical shocks, fires, and property harm. Actual-life examples embody recollects of uncertified electrical decorations as a result of hearth hazards brought on by substandard wiring or overheating elements.
Compliance with security requirements isn’t merely a regulatory obligation however a vital side of accountable manufacturing and shopper safety. The sensible significance of understanding and adhering to those requirements lies within the discount of dangers related to electrical decorations, guaranteeing a safer Halloween expertise for shoppers. Challenges stay in implementing these requirements, significantly with imported items that will not bear the identical rigorous testing processes as domestically manufactured merchandise. Nonetheless, elevated shopper consciousness and demand for licensed merchandise can drive producers to prioritize security and cling to established tips, in the end selling a safer marketplace for illuminated Halloween arboreal decorations.
